    The hair transplant procedure should be virtually painless, so it sounds like your physician didn't use enough anesthetic. Either that or it wore off quickly and they didn't administer more promptly enough. Shock loss (even excessive shock loss) can be normal however, I understand your concerns given your discomfort during the procedure and other questions. The only real thing you can do right now is wait to see how the hair transplant matures. Without getting overly techical, blades to make recipient incisions have gotten smaller, grafts are trimmed thinner under microscopic dissection, follicular unit grafting is standard and can be densely packed close together when appropriate for the patient, donor closure techniques have been improved upon (including the development of the trichophytic closure technique) and the average session size has dramatically increased.
